Interesting facts
1

The theatre is built on the former site of the old Kanagawa Prefectural Government building.

2

The building was constructed as part of a major redevelopment project intended to revitalize the surrounding Yokohama area.

3

KAAT operates as both a presenting and a producing theatre, commissioning original scripts and choreographic works.

4

The interior lobby features a multi-story atrium design that allows natural light to filter deep into the common areas.

5

It is one of the few major theatres in Japan that maintains a dedicated 'theatre management' philosophy focused on fostering local artistic talent.

Overview

The Kanagawa Arts Theatre, commonly referred to as KAAT, is a modern multi-purpose performing arts facility designed by architect Atsushi Kitagawara. It houses two primary performance spaces: the main Hall, designed for large-scale theatrical and musical productions, and the Studio, a flexible black-box space for experimental work. The venue is operated by the Kanagawa Arts Foundation and prioritizes the production of original contemporary works alongside touring national and international acts. The building features an open, glass-heavy exterior that integrates into the surrounding urban landscape of Yokohama's Yamashita-cho district. Inside, the architecture emphasizes verticality and accessibility, with a central atrium connecting various floors. The facility also includes rehearsal rooms and gallery spaces for visual arts exhibitions.
